🛏️ What Makes a Fan Good for Night Use?
Not all fans are suitable for sleeping.
The best options usually have:
- Quiet operation at low speeds
- Smooth airflow without harsh gusts
- Sleep or night modes
- Timer settings
- Minimal vibration
👉 The goal is cooling without disruption.

🔇 Why Noise Matters at Night
Even a slightly noisy fan can disturb sleep.
Look for fans that:
- Produce a soft, consistent sound
- Avoid rattling or buzzing
- Stay quiet on lower settings
👉 Many people actually prefer a gentle “white noise” effect.

🌡️ How to Stay Cool While Sleeping
To maximise cooling:
- Use lower fan speeds overnight
- Position airflow across your body, not directly at your face
- Open windows slightly to allow airflow
- Close curtains during the day to reduce heat buildup

📍 Where to Place a Fan in Your Bedroom
Placement makes a big difference when using a fan at night.
For best results:
- Position the fan across your body, not directly at your face
- Place it near a window to draw in cooler air
- Avoid corners where airflow gets trapped
- Use oscillation to distribute air evenly
👉 Proper placement can make even a small fan feel much more effective.
🌙 How to Keep Your Bedroom Cool All Night
If you’re using the best fans for bedrooms at night UK, a few simple habits can improve results significantly.
Try this:
- Close curtains or blinds during the day to block heat
- Open windows in the evening when outside air is cooler
- Use light bedding to prevent heat buildup
- Keep doors slightly open to allow airflow through the home
👉 These small changes help your fan work more effectively and keep your room comfortable throughout the night.
